Scottish Glasgow Rangers and MLS LA Galaxy could strike a player exchange deal.
"We will be holding talks with a view to setting up an exchange scheme that can help develop players on both sides of the Atlantic," Rangers' Manager Walter Smith told the Scottish Daily Express.
Smith pointed out the Galaxy could reap a windfall of U.S. talent, acting as a magnet after signing David Beckham.
Galaxy general manager and former U.S. international Alexei Lalas felt the moved benefited both clubs.
"Establishing connections is important for us and Rangers coming into that," Lalas said. "For us, it is a chance to tap into their history and expertise."
Visas would be needed to sign players to a professional contract, but there are no obstacles to prevent younger players from switching between both clubs and a non-professional basis.
The two clubs will face each other in a friendly next month in the U.S. on May 23.
